The Bar Council Chairman has requested a court holiday for the inauguration of the Ram Mandir in Ayodhya. The inauguration is scheduled to take place on January 22, 2023. The Chairman has stated that this is a historic event and that it would be appropriate for the courts to close for the day. The request has been met with mixed reactions from the legal community. Some lawyers have supported the request, while others have opposed it. The Supreme Court has not yet made a decision on whether to grant the request.
